The famous line is “build it and they will come.”
Our version was simpler — we looked for people to come and build it.
And come they did.
Every evening this week, parents, players, children and coaches gave their time and energy to pick stones and prepare the new juvenile pitch. What started as a big job quickly became something more — a collective effort, a meitheal in every sense of the word.
There’s no glamour in it. It’s not how it looks on screen. It’s buckets, barrows, tired legs, mucky hands and long evenings,
We are privileged to have that kind of support.
A special word of thanks go to John Miller , John Kilbride and Liam Fitzpatrick, who were there every day from Sunday right through to this evening, driving things on at every session.
Gur raibh míle maith agaibh.
The hope now is that we’ll have children out playing on the pitch very shortly — we’ll keep everyone updated on that front over the coming days.
For now, this is simply a thank you.
